Transaction 596a59422b4b76b35c196e2da73e9741bc052a7b011bf048aac0b360fcb29b09

1 Input
2 Outputs
  • 596a59422b4b76b35c196e2da73e9741bc052a7b011bf048aac0b360fcb29b09:0
  • value  15813528
    address  32An8NAXWM9bjje1jtSo2RMzNJJL6UFbEN
  • 596a59422b4b76b35c196e2da73e9741bc052a7b011bf048aac0b360fcb29b09:1
  • value  4590853
    address  1Fek931kKbwSYGd99MAKcdBzBt8VezRhys